Jodie Foster
An acclaimed American actress and director, she began her career as a child star, gaining early recognition for her role in "Taxi Driver." Transitioning to directing, she made her debut with "Little Man Tate" and later directed films such as "The Beaver" and "Money Monster." Her work is noted for its character-driven narratives and psychological depth. A two-time Academy Award winner for acting, she is celebrated for her contributions to both acting and filmmaking, maintaining a respected status in Hollywood.
